    Honestly, I felt okay about the stay, despite the following issues, until I discovered the hidden cubby, behind the wall art in the living room, that housed a monitor, some cables and whole lot of mouse droppings. So... thoroughly... unsettling. On top of that, the upstairs bedroom boils in warm weather, even if you close the blinds all day and open the tiny little window at night. Half of the window screens have holes/gaps so you can't open them without letting in mosquitos. The AC was useless, though the heat was very effective. The firepit out back is overgrown. The noise from I-90 completely drowns out the river. Also, the internet was very unreliable. The ISP said it wasn't on their end, so it's likely something with the equipment. This was a work stay for me so that was extremely problematic. On a positive note, it was clean (except the aforementioned horror-movie hidey hole), the kitchen had everything I needed, good water pressure and heat, decent appliances. Lots of seating. Also, nifty hammock hooks on the back porch were a nice perk. That being said, never ever returning.
